examples: add example for use with wasm-unknown target
Signed-off-by: deadprogram <ron@hybridgroup.com>
Этот коммит содержится в:
родитель
5879d785a9
коммит
df1f83f4e1
1 изменённых файлов: 18 добавлений и 0 удалений
18
src/examples/hello-wasm-unknown/main.go
Обычный файл
18
src/examples/hello-wasm-unknown/main.go
Обычный файл
|
@ -0,0 +1,18 @@
|
|||
// this is intended to be used as wasm32-unknown-unknown module.
|
||||
// to compile it, run:
|
||||
// tinygo build -size short -o hello-unknown.wasm -target wasm-unknown -gc=leaking -no-debug ./src/examples/hello-wasm-unknown/
|
||||
package main
|
||||
|
||||
var x int32
|
||||
|
||||
//go:wasmimport hosted echo_i32
|
||||
func echo(x int32)
|
||||
|
||||
//go:export update
|
||||
func update() {
|
||||
x++
|
||||
echo(x)
|
||||
}
|
||||
|
||||
func main() {
|
||||
}
|
Загрузка…
Создание таблицы
Сослаться в новой задаче